关于程序员:我是如何构建自己的笔记系统的

3次阅读

共计 2478 个字符,预计需要花费 7 分钟才能阅读完成。

我是如何构建本人的笔记零碎的?

对于笔记零碎的重要性互联网上有许多的材料, 我这里将不再赘述. 上面我将间接介绍我的笔记从记录到整顿文章公布的所有具体步骤和工具

我的笔记零碎可能并不欠缺, 而且带着极强的集体倾向性, 只心愿它能提供给你一种思考的方向

原文地址: https://www.yuque.com/dengjiawen8955/dsne7d/mi4tlercgrm1hw20?#《我是如何构建本人的笔记零碎的?》

我的需要是什么?

  • 我次要做软件开发, 所以我心愿电脑记录应用 markdown 语法
  • 我会将电脑记录的系统内容整顿为文章 (从 收集箱 整顿到 归档材料) , 公开公布到互联网 (比方知乎, CSDN, 公众号等). 我须要能一份文章能同步全平台, 而不是每次都要对每个平台做适配
  • 我须要不便查阅和回顾本人写的内容, 我心愿电脑记录的货色手机也能不便查看
  • 除了用电脑记录外, 我心愿用手机记录一些较轻的记录想法. 比方照片, 代办之类的

我的工具有哪些?

我从大一的时候开始记笔记, 做常识治理

我尝试过市面上很多笔记软件, 我当初仍然持有有道云笔记的, 印象笔记, flomo 笔记等利用的会员; 同时还是 MindMaster 思维导图等工具的终生会员;

我尝试过用 typroa 做笔记, 我购买了 typroa 软件, 而后将笔记文件通过 OneDrive 或者 wps 同步;

我尝试过用 vscode 记笔记, 将笔记内容同步到 Github 仓库中. 因为 vscode 能应用 Copilot 插件(一个 AI 主动写代码工具, 能够主动生成笔记内容)

我还尝试过本人开发一个笔记软件, 最初因为集体和团队的起因放弃了

我当初次要应用这些工具:

  • 语雀文档: 目前我用到过 markdown 体验最好的云笔记软件, 反对导出 markdown
  • du: 解决语雀导出 markdown 的图片防盗链问题 (我本人写的一个程序, 开源地址 https://github.com/dengjiawen8955/du)
  • 墨滴: 一键将 markdown 文章公布到多平台 (比方知乎, CSDN, 简书, 博客园等), 并且反对转微信公众号排版

我是如何构建本人的笔记零碎的?

比方以这篇文章为例子

流程图如下:

我的笔记零碎是依据 GTD (Geting Things Down) 信息流创立的

对于 GTD 的更多信息你能够查阅质料, 或者这里有一篇简略的文章: https://zhuanlan.zhihu.com/p/191519306

GTD 信息流包含 5 个笔记分类:收集箱、期待解决、未来可能、归档材料、专题研究

然而我感觉这样太简单了, 我间接无耻的将笔记分为 2 类: 收集箱和归档材料

(1) 收集箱

首先我会将我要写一个笔记零碎文章的想法放到 收集箱

例如:

(2) 归档材料

这个想法属于能够发文章的内容, 所以写好之后将其放到归档材料具体的分类 (非技术) 中

例如:

(3) 导出 markdown

例如:

(4) 解决 markdown 图片防盗链问题

语雀的网络图片因为防盗链机制, 无奈在其余博客平台上同步, 即便在 typroa 中设置插入图片时候对网络地位的图片上传也无奈上传

例如:

应用 du 解决语雀导出 markdown 之后再上传到其余平台图片的盗链问题

贴一个 du 应用文档: https://github.com/dengjiawen8955/du

例如:

# 1. 装置 du
$ go install github.com/dengjiawen8955/du@latest
# 2. 应用 du 解决语雀导出 markdown 之后再上传到其余平台图片的盗链问题
$ du  test.md
[下载 - 上传]
[下载 - 上传实现] .\test.md.download.md .\test.md.upload.md

test.md.upload.md 就是转化后的文件

du 依赖 PicGo, 它会先将 markdown 文件中的近程图片下载到本地, 而后调用 PicGo 的接口将本地的图片上传到你通过 PicGo 自定义的图床中.

因为本人搭建的图床没有防盗链机制, 所以能够间接在其余平台同步

例如:

对于 PicGo 的应用这里不赘述, 我用的是本人买的腾讯云 cos 的对象贮存做图床, 你也能够本人搭建一个收费的, 这个教程我曾经忘了, 倡议本人查一下

(5) 公布文章

我应用墨滴公布文章, 因为我心愿能同时公布多个平台

贴一个地址: https://mdnice.com/

新建文章, 将转化后的文件 test.md.upload.md 粘贴 / 导入进入, 而后点击一键公布

我遇到过的问题

  • 会有 1-2 个平台会公布失败, 须要本人手动公布. 解决将 test.md.upload.md复制过来就行, 因为本人搭建的图床没有防盗链的问题, 所以兼容全平台
  • 墨滴公布的文章有水印, 如果要去除水印须要 加钱 还是很不不便. 解决办法就是手动公布

然而复制到知乎, 复制到微信公众号还是比拟有用的!

为什么用语雀而不是飞书?

因为其实大部分产品都互相抄, 所以性能都差不多, 我选语雀次要是因为反对 markdown

(1) 反对 markdown

(2) 常识网络

反对相似 notion 的连贯 (一个国外的以常识网络为卖点的笔记软件) , 用 /(斜杠)调出特色卡片,外面有语雀反对的所有高阶和第三方性能

文档内容之间相互援用就能形成常识网络

(3) 画图

能够画流程图和思维导图, 导出 markdown 会主动转化为图片

我曾今用过比拟多的思维导图工具, 比方用 Google 的 draw.io 来画流程图, 而后同步文件到本地, 本地通过 OneDrive 或者 wps 保留到云; 并且购买了 MindMaster 的终生会员来画思维导图

画图局部语雀的和飞书文档一样, 能笼罩绝大部分需要

总结

我在电脑上次要应用的工具

  • 语雀: https://www.yuque.com
  • du: 开源地址 https://github.com/dengjiawen8955/du
  • 墨滴: https://mdnice.com

我在手机上次要应用手机自带的笔记软件和文件传输助手, 另外我会应用语雀的手机端查阅和回顾本人写的内容

我的笔记零碎可能并不欠缺, 而且带着极强的集体倾向性, 只心愿它能提供给你一种思考的方向

如果明天的内容你只能记住一件事件, 我心愿是: 建设归档材料,比方 GTD

本文由 mdnice 多平台公布

正文完
 0